Erin Kennedy, LAc, MS, came to the practice of acupuncture after working in horticulture, nurturing vitality in plants and the environment. She was fascinated by the way Traditional Chinese Medicine (TCM) treats human health with a holistic, ecosystems approach, focused on the interconnections between the parts and the whole. She is especially interested in the application of TCM to neurological, psychosomatic and somatopsychic conditions, where it can modulate the mind-body connection to alleviate symptoms and eliminate pain.

She has personally experienced the power of acupuncture, not just to heal, but to restore vitality and awaken a deeper self-connection and love of life. Whether treating physical or emotional pain and trauma, or acute or chronic illness, Erin educates and empowers patients to take control of their health so they can achieve their goals and enjoy life without suffering.

Erin is a Licensed Acupuncturist in New York and New Jersey, and is certified by the National Certification Commission for Acupuncture and Oriental Medicine (NCCAOM) in Acupuncture and Chinese Herbal Medicine. She earned a Master of Science in Traditional Chinese Medicine from Pacific College of Health and Science in New York. Through a clinical internship at NYU Langone’s Initiative for Women with Disabilities, she gained experience working with patients with severe orthopedic pain and neurological conditions. Her continuing education has focused on Chinese herbal medicine, neurofunctional acupuncture, and pregnancy care. She also completed a doula training to better support pregnant patients. Clinical experience has focused on women’s health and fertility, supporting women from menarche through menopause.

Ayla Yavin, L.Ac., discovered Acupuncture during her career as a professional dancer when she began treatments for an injury incurred during a performance. Not only did Ayla make a complete recovery, she experienced the side effects of acupuncture treatment – a steady mind, a healthy body, and a better quality of life. She was inspired by the power of Chinese Medicine and its ability to transform injury and pain into opportunities for positive change.

When Ayla returned to dance, she was a stronger performer than she ever had been. While continuing to dance professionally, Ayla began to study Chinese medicine and eventually decided to devote herself to its practice full time.

Ayla Yavin is a licensed and board certified acupuncturist and Chinese herbalist. Ayla earned her Bachelor of Arts Degree at Swarthmore College. She graduated Summa Cum Laude from Touro College’s Graduate Program in Oriental Medicine (GPOM) where she trained in Chinese Medicine while also earning a Master’s degree in Western Health Science. She completed a two-year internship at Lutheran Medical Center in Brooklyn, training in the Labor & Delivery, Oncology and Orthopedic Rehabilitation units. She also completed a two-year clinical internship focusing on internal medicine, women’s health, infertility, and orthopedic medicine. Ayla is trained as a Birth Doula, and has over a decade of experience as a yoga instructor.

In addition to her private practice, Ayla is proud to be a member of the clinical staff at NYU Langone’s Harkness Center for Dance Injuries.
